57A524E1-99BE-4069-BC7E-7093E97D9CAE.jpeg.fb9f750651a2999cbff9332a4d7f6243.jpegCaught almost 20 this afternoon. Most on a glimmer blue fluke and some on a pop R imitation. 61 degrees water temp where I was (mid-lake). The bass were blowing up the shad all over. The biggest was 4.5.

In less than two weeks, my buddy and I will be headed to Toledo Bend from Kentucky. This will be a trip of a lifetime for me. I see that the water levels seem to be coming up nicely. My Question?  At the current water levels, is it high enough to reach the buckbrush that I keep hearing about?  From everything that I have read, thats my style of fishing.......lol

 

16 minutes ago, Senko Junkie said:

In less than two weeks, my buddy and I will be headed to Toledo Bend from Kentucky. This will be a trip of a lifetime for me. I see that the water levels seem to be coming up nicely. My Question?  At the current water levels, is it high enough to reach the buckbrush that I keep hearing about?  From everything that I have read, thats my style of fishing.......lol

 

No. Still need 2 to 3 more feet to have enough for them to be in the brush.

 

They are calling for more rain over the next 3 days, so it possible could be up by late this week.

 

But then again SRA watched the weather too and now they are running both generators 24 hrs, so they will probably undo most of the good that the rain has done so far.

Thats discouraging!  I am really hoping for a shallower bite. Im not the best fisherman when it comes to deeper water. I do love fishing timber though and there seems to be plenty of it..........lol
